The James Monroe Mavericks scored the most points they've had all season to find success on Tuesday. They took their match at home with ease, bagging a 97-30 win over Mount View. James Monroe has made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won ten matchups by 24 points or more this season.
James Monroe's win was the result of several impressive offensive performances. One of the most notable came from Maggie Boroski, who dropped a double-double on 28 points and ten assists. It was the first time this season that Boroski posted eight or more assists. Mya Dunlap was another key contributor, scoring 20 points along with six steals.
James Monroe pushed their record up to 14-8 with that win, which was their ninth straight at home. They've been dominating during the contests in that stretch too, as they've won by an average of 37.3 points. As for Mount View, their defeat dropped their record down to 2-8.
James Monroe will be playing at home against River View at 7:00 p.m. on Thursday. James Monroe has been getting the ball to fall more lately as they've increased their point totals each of their last four games. Mount View does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
